Patrick T. Moore is a human[1]. His place of birth was Galway[2]. He was born on September 22, 1821[3]. He died in Richmond[4]. He died on February 19, 1883[5]. He ranks in the top 0.73% of human ent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(4 views/month, #7,296 of 1,000,298).[6]
